Magician Josh Routh is headlining "Abra-Kid-Abra" this weekend at the West County YMCA. Josh's act combines magic tricks and circus style feats. The family friendly shows run all weekend. Saturday show times are 1 p.m. to 7 p.m. Sunday's show is at 3 p.m. and 5 p.m. It's "Magical Kids Night Out." Parents can drop off the kids and enjoy Valentine's date night by themselves.
